So, what will I be doing?

At Yeo Valley, we're looking for reliable and motivated Skilled Logistics Operatives to join our Distribution team at Isleport, Somerset.

If you thrive in a fast-paced warehouse environment and have experience operating Reach Trucks, Counterbalance Forklifts, and other Material Handling Equipment (MHE), this could be the perfect opportunity for you.

As a Skilled Logistics Operative, you'll play a vital role in keeping our operation running smoothly.

From safely moving and storing stock to accurately picking customer orders, you'll help ensure our products are in the right place at the right time.

You'll also support stock control activities, maintain high standards of housekeeping, and contribute to a safe, efficient, and well-organised warehouse.

Working in a chilled warehouse keeps you on your toes – it's fast-paced, rewarding, and you know you're part of a team that keeps everything moving.

  • What you’ll be doing
  • Safely operating Reach Trucks, Counterbalance Forklifts, and other MHE in line with company procedures.
  • Receiving, booking in, storing, and replenishing stock.
  • Picking and packing customer orders accurately and efficiently.
  • Carrying out stock checks and maintaining accurate inventory records.
  • Investigating and resolving stock discrepancies where required.
  • Completing general warehouse duties to support the wider operation.
  • Carrying out pre-use equipment checks and reporting any faults or maintenance issues.
  • Maintaining excellent standards of health, safety, hygiene, and housekeeping within a chilled warehouse environment.
  • Helping to minimise waste and identify opportunities to improve efficiency.
  • What we’re looking for
  • A valid (or recently expired) Reach Truck licence.
  • Proven experience operating forklifts and other MHE within a warehouse, logistics, or distribution environment.
  • A strong focus on safety, accuracy, and attention to detail.
  • Good communication skills and the ability to work effectively as part of a team.
  • A flexible, reliable approach and willingness to support different areas of the operation when needed.

Why join the family?

We’re independent, British and proud to be making the highest quality yogurts, desserts and ice cream under the Yeo Valley brand and for many of the UK’s major retailers.

Operating from four dairies and two logistics centres in Somerset and Devon, we employ over 1900 staff and produce more than 25% of the UK’s packaged yogurt.
